Frequently asked questions

There are hundreds of dehumidifier models to choose from. If you’re having a hard time deciding which works best for you, take a look at some of the answers to frequently asked questions shoppers have when buying dehumidifiers. 

What size dehumidifier do I need for my space?

This depends on where you need a dehumidifier and how large your home is. If it’s for the basement, you want to estimate the square footage and get a dehumidifier that has a similar coverage area. For whole home use, smaller homes can use smaller dehumidifiers.

Do I need a dehumidifier with a drain hose?

When using a dehumidifier in a flooded or humid basement, a drain hose helps you keep the dehumidifier running constantly. If you get an option without a drain hose, you’ll have to empty the tank frequently.

Can I use a dehumidifier year-round?

Yes, but performance drops in colder temperatures unless the unit is rated for low temperatures or it has an auto defrost feature.

What’s the difference between a portable and a commercial dehumidifier?

Portable dehumidifiers often have wheels and handles that make it easy to move them from room to room. Commercial units are often stronger and bulkier, and made for flooded basements.
